Transaction 81ab7e878c34a7136800832de2adecb607a62a6665709579135f84e77bf4fa1d
1 Input
1 Output
-
81ab7e878c34a7136800832de2adecb607a62a6665709579135f84e77bf4fa1d:0
- value
- 99617
- script pubkey
- OP_0 OP_PUSHBYTES_32 c7fcca769bf1c1fd5718d3fc3c9e20704421f8e4230725b1b86d62f0eea7f918
- address
- bc1qcl7v5a5m78ql64cc607re83qwpzzr78yyvrjtvdcd430pm48lyvqsdgly8